If you have a visible mold infestation in your basement, start by getting rid of porous, moldy objects. Cardboard, paper, fabrics, upholstery, wood, drywall, and insulation must be removed and properly discarded. You can then clean mold from the walls and other hard surfaces using these CDC guidelines. Our crews are expertly trained in the installation of egress windows and follow all the manufacturer’s recommended installation instructions. Most of the excavations to install an egress window is done by hand to avoid and damage to the landscaping. Once the wall opening is cut it is important to properly prepare the space for the installation of the window itself. It is important that the window have proper drainage to protect the basement from flooding.

Project Manager Steve C educated the homeowner on the importance the downspout in that it’s job is to redirects the water away from your foundation by taking the water that it collects within your gutters and pushing it through the vertical tube that runs alongside the home. Your downspouts are often found at the corners of your home where gutters meet. However, downspouts can be at any point that is low. Building scientists recommend that homeowners encapsulate and seal the crawl space to complete isolate it from groundwater and outside humidity, before installing any type of insulation. Depending on where you live, you might not need insulation at all once the crawl space is sealed.
